WWE NXT Tonight (2/10/26): Start Time, Card & How to Watch


WWE NXT airs tonight (Tuesday, February 10, 2026) from the WWE Performance Center in Orlando, Florida, live on The CW starting at 8 p.m. ET.

The show features a high-stakes tag team match where the winning team member earns a Women's Championship opportunity, plus a heated grudge match between Jaida Parker and Blake Monroe. Here's everything you need to know including start times, how to watch, and the full card.

WWE NXT Match Card for February 10, 2026

Here are the matches and segments announced for tonight's show:

Women's Tag Team Match (Winner Becomes #1 Contender): ZaRuca (Sol Ruca & Zaria) vs. WrenQCC (Wren Sinclair & Kendal Grey)

Grudge Match: Jaida Parker vs. Blake Monroe

Recent tensions between Parker and Monroe finally come to a head tonight in what's being billed as a grudge match. The animosity between these two competitors escalated following a prior ambush angle that has left both women seeking retribution.

WWE Speed Title #1 Contender Tournament Match: Josh Briggs vs. Eli Knight

The tournament to determine the next challenger for the WWE Speed Championship continues tonight as Josh Briggs takes on Eli Knight. The winner advances in the bracket and moves one step closer to earning a shot at the new Men's Speed Championship.

Hank & Tank (Hank Walker & Tank Ledger) vs. The Vanity Project (Brad Baylor & Ricky Smokes)

The men's tag team division sees potential movement tonight as Hank & Tank face The Vanity Project. With NXT's tag division continuing to develop, victories in matches like these can significantly alter the pecking order and championship picture.

Both teams will be looking to make a statement and position themselves for future opportunities in NXT's competitive tag team landscape.
